How to Reset App Preferences on REDMI Note 14S: A Step-by-Step Guide

1 connectionsΒ·2 entities in this videoβAccessing Reset App Preferences
- βοΈ Begin by opening the Settings app on your REDMI Note 14S.
- π± Navigate to the Apps section, typically indicated by a gear icon.
Managing App Settings
- π Select the Manage Apps option.
- π Tap the three dots icon located in the upper right corner of the screen.
- βοΈ Choose Other settings from the menu that appears.
Performing the Reset
- π Select Reset App Preferences to initiate the process.
- β οΈ The device will inform you that disabled apps, notifications, and background data restrictions will be reset.
- π« Importantly, no app data will be lost during this process.
- β Confirm by tapping Reset apps to complete the action.
- β¨ The process is now complete, and your app preferences have been restored to their default settings.
